Use of SCF Logo
The SCF logo is a legally registered trademark that requires the official service mark (SM) to be affixed to the bold "SCF" in all uses and applications. Public affairs and marketing is responsible for the appearance and approved usage of the College logo. Advance written approval is required before each use of the logo. Re: News Media Contact
"The office of public affairs & marketing is responsible for all media in promoting and marketing all College events, programs and special projects, and in issuing news and responding to inquiries about same."
Re: Advertising (off-campus)
"The use of advertising by any College department to promote events and/or programs must be approved by the office of the president or a College administrator designated by the president.
Advertising pertaining to College-wide and/or department special events or program will be designed by the department of public affairs & marketing and approved by the College president or a College administrator designated by the president." Board Rule 6HX14-1.09
Re: Advertising (on campus) from off-campus enterprises
"The president or a College administrator designated by the president may approve the distribution of selected materials which are determined by the president or the president's designated representative to be informative in nature and in the best interests of students and/or employees. The College shall not be used as an agency for the distribution of advertising materials from off-campus enterprises without the above approval." Board Rule 6HX14-1.10
